"Love and Friendship" is a novella by Jane Austen that explores the themes of love, friendship, and the societal expectations that govern relationships in the early 19th century. The narrative unfolds through the protagonist, Laura, who recounts her experiences and relationships in a series of letters. Austen's narrative is characterized by its wit and satire, as she keenly observes the manners and morals of the time. Through Laura's voice, the reader is taken on a journey that navigates the complexities of romantic entanglements and the consequences of societal pressures.

The novella delves into the consequences of impulsive decisions and the societal expectations placed on women to secure advantageous marriages. Austen uses humor and irony to expose the absurdities of the social norms and conventions that govern the characters' lives. As Laura navigates the challenges of love and friendship, Austen skillfully weaves a narrative that explores the tension between individual desires and societal expectations. The characters' flaws are exposed, highlighting the limitations placed on personal freedom in a society where social standing and financial considerations often take precedence over matters of the heart.

In "Love and Friendship," Austen's narrative mastery shines through as she crafts a tale that not only entertains but also offers a subtle commentary on the constraints of the society in which her characters live. The exploration of love and friendship serves as a lens through which Austen examines the intricacies of human relationships, making the novella a timeless and insightful exploration of the human condition.
